多项式在数学中扮演着至关重要的角色,它们是代数、几何和数论等多个领域的基础。生成多项式,作为多项式的一个重要分支,更是具有独特的魅力。本文将深入探讨生成多项式的概念、性质以及证明方法,揭示其在数学中的神奇钥匙。
一、什么是生成多项式?
生成多项式,又称为本原多项式,是指在一个有限域中,该多项式在除自身以外的所有多项式都能被它整除。简单来说,生成多项式是有限域中所有多项式的一个“生成元”。
二、生成多项式的性质
生成多项式具有以下性质:
- 唯一性:在一个有限域中,生成多项式是唯一的。
- 不可约性:生成多项式是不可约的,即它不能被分解为两个非单位因子的乘积。
- 线性无关性:生成多项式及其所有幂次线性无关。
三、生成多项式的证明方法
1. 欧拉定理
欧拉定理是证明生成多项式的一个基本工具。假设 ( p ) 是一个素数,( a ) 是一个整数,且 ( a ) 与 ( p ) 互质,那么有:
[ a^{p-1} \equiv 1 \pmod{p} ]
这个定理可以推广到有限域中。假设 ( F ) 是一个有限域,( p ) 是其素域的阶,( a ) 是 ( F ) 中的一个元素,且 ( a ) 与 ( p ) 互质,那么有:
[ a^{p-1} \equiv 1 \pmod{p} ]
2. 费马小定理
费马小定理是欧拉定理的一个特例,适用于素数域。假设 ( p ) 是一个素数,( a ) 是一个整数,且 ( a ) 与 ( p ) 互质,那么有:
[ a^{p-1} \equiv 1 \pmod{p} ]
3. 生成多项式的构造
在有限域 ( F ) 中,生成多项式可以通过以下步骤构造:
- 选择一个素数 ( p ) 和一个整数 ( a ),使得 ( a ) 与 ( p ) 互质。
- 构造多项式 ( f(x) = x^p - x + a )。
- 检查 ( f(x) ) 是否是不可约的。如果是,那么 ( f(x) ) 就是 ( F ) 的一个生成多项式。
四、生成多项式的应用
生成多项式在数学和计算机科学中有着广泛的应用,例如:
- 编码理论:生成多项式在构造线性分组码和循环码中起着关键作用。
- 密码学:生成多项式在构造流密码和分组密码中有着重要的应用。
- 信号处理:生成多项式在构造伪随机序列和线性反馈移位寄存器中有着广泛的应用。
五、总结
生成多项式是数学中的一个神奇钥匙,它揭示了有限域中多项式的奥秘。通过对生成多项式的深入研究,我们可以更好地理解有限域的结构和性质,并在数学和计算机科学中发挥其重要作用。
